Abstract

The presence of law within society is of paramount importance, as it serves to regulate human behavior. The law necessitates subjects, or implementers, namely the members of society, creating a reciprocal relationship between law and society. Consequently, law can function both passively and actively to control human actions, with the ultimate goal of guiding society toward deliberate and improved change. There are numerous objectives behind the creation of laws in societal life and the reasons why society necessitates their existence. Primarily, laws are established to foster peace, tranquility, welfare, and to provide legal certainty, ensuring that each individual can attain their rightful entitlements and justice. The comprehensive realization of these legal objectives within society, however, is contingent upon public adherence to the law. Therefore, it can be posited that a society devoid of guidelines, such as laws, would likely generate numerous disputes, resulting in a chaotic and arbitrary existence. This research adopts a qualitative approach and is analyzed descriptively The findings underscore the inherent interdependence between law and society, revealing that the efficacy of law is contingent upon its reception and implementation by society at large. Consequently, the symbiotic nexus between law and society emerges as indispensable for the attainment of societal order and justice. The symbiotic relationship between law and society is characterized by a reciprocal exchange, wherein society provides the necessary context and adherence for the efficacy of law, while law, in turn, serves as a guiding framework for societal behavior and interaction. This symbiosis is essential for fostering a cohesive and harmonious social fabric, wherein individuals coexist within a structured framework of rights, obligations, and responsibilities.
